Visualizador en 3D de las regiones cognitivas del cerebro humano usando Python y librerías especializadas como vedo
, con el objetivo de explorar, aprender y representar gráficamente las áreas funcionales del cerebro.
Este proyecto busca ofrecer una representación tridimensional del cerebro humano para:
- Visualizar zonas cognitivas clave como memoria, lenguaje, visión, emociones, etc.
- Comprender la estructura cerebral desde un enfoque computacional.
- Servir como base para modelos educativos, neurocientíficos o aplicaciones con inteligencia artificial.
- Python 3.x
- Vedo – Visualización 3D interactiva sobre VTK
- VTK – Kit de herramientas de visualización
numpy
,matplotlib
(complementarias)- Formatos 3D:
.obj
,.glb
,.stl
cerebro3D/
├── modelos/ # Modelos 3D (.obj) del cerebro
│ └── cerebro.obj
├── src/ # Código fuente principal
│ └── visualizador.py
├── tests/ # Pruebas individuales (ej: test de renderizado)
│ └── test-sphere.py
├── docs/ # Documentación futura
├── requirements.txt # Dependencias del proyecto
├── README.md # Este archivo
└── .gitignore # Archivos excluidos del control de versiones
- Instala las dependencias:
pip install -r requirements.txt
- Ejecuta el visualizador:
python src/visualizador.py
- (Opcional) Ejecuta un test:
python tests/test-sphere.py
Aún no cargamos el modelo cerebral, pero este es un ejemplo de prueba visualizada con
vedo
:
Visualización real del cerebro humano.
- Cargar modelo real del cerebro humano (.obj)
- Etiquetas interactivas por región cognitiva
- Colores según función (memoria, lenguaje, etc.)
- Panel de información contextual
- Exportar capturas o rotaciones
Creado por Alex Lombana – Proyecto educativo y exploratorio para entender la relación entre programación, visualización 3D y neurociencia.
Este proyecto está bajo la licencia MIT. Puedes usarlo, modificarlo y compartirlo libremente.
Si te gusta el proyecto, ¡no olvides darle una ⭐ en GitHub!